Beyond mere sturdiness, energy performance also plays a key role in the appeal of these setups. Contemporary reflective finishes applied to premium metal panels can deflect a big share of solar heat throughout the hottest months. By decreasing the heat that reaches the spaces below, homeowners gain from a significantly cooler interior and see a reduction in their dependence on mechanical cooling. When regional installers include appropriate insulation blankets, the sound insulation improves considerably as well, turning the patter of heavy rain into a soft whispering.

Choosing a metal roofing system also offers substantial expense savings when it comes to upkeep throughout a structure's lifespan. While other products tend to accumulate gunk, develop moss, or require regular chemical cleaning, a correctly sloped steel roof basically cleans itself when it rains. Routine inspections by skilled Eastern Suburbs metal roof specialists can identify problems such as leaf buildup in the valleys or small seal degeneration before they become severe interior leaks, preventing costly emergency repair work.
